    I said I wanted it to be beautiful...to capture that elusive smoke in the bottle, and be something I'd love to stare at for hours and be wowed by.

    Here's my take. At first sight of the reveal photos at 8:00pm EST, I was massively disappointed. It was a giant WTF moment. I hated the too-obtrusive, blacked-out "Daytona" nose, I hated what appeared to be an ungainly transition from the hood to the windscreen (looked too steep from one of the front photos), I hated what appeared to be the notch taken out of the rear with that blacked-out angle, and I absolutely wanted to vomit at the idiotic looking black delta wing shape that dominates the entire rear view in what appeared to be a most poorly thought-out manner. And those stupid side flaps, which apparently come up way sooner than you'd want them to... WTH, Ferrari?!

    A few hours passed, a very few videos appeared. Today, many more have arrived. Seeing now the car in video and not the ever-annoying Ferrari press images (although a few, this time, aren't so bad), I've come to a difference of opinion. This difference of opinion is not derived from a fanboy's need to delude himself into believing everything Ferrari does is great. I've been at this Ferrari game for a long, long time, and Ferrari certainly doesn't always make winners. I'm familiar with most every Ferrari ever made for the street, and I can honestly say I find, at most, 60% of them very attractive. I'm also honest enough to admit that some of the most celebrated of all Ferraris are nowhere near as attractive as most would have you believe in their group think adoration. I won't mention those cars, but I'm convinced most secretly know. Anyway, back to the subject at hand, I now find this new 12...weird, but in a great way. Weird like I found the '84 Testarossa as a 10 year old boy...my mom even bought me a model of one, and I wasn't thrilled. I so wanted the Countach model. The Testarossa looked weird and still does...but it does so as it always has...in the best of ways. It's intriguing to look at, and for this, I appreciate it (more than I did as a kid). I find myself looking at this new 12 in the same manner. In the span of one day, I already love the front, and that odd rear delta shape...I get it, now. It shocked me, yesterday, but I've quickly wrapped my head around its purpose and style...see more than I did at first...and actually like it. As a whole, I like this car more than any variation of the 812. The Spider version of this new car is truly beautiful. I believe it's the best looking front engine spider/convertible that Ferrari has made since ...well, since the 60s. Its profile is mesmerizing top up or down, and I actually think its top-up look is better than the coupe's in profile. Furthermore, it accentuates my disappointment in the Roma Spider...a car that could have been so much more. Yes, Ferrari, you royally screwed the promise of what that car could have been. I'm convinced this new 12 will be liked (truly, sincerely, honestly) far more than it is in the initial reactions. It's weird...it's not what I had hoped for...and that's because I wasn't aware that I would like something like this. I think this will be true for many people. Did Ferrari capture smoke in the bottle with this one. No. Looks like I'll still be waiting for that...but they also didn't fail my hopes, either. This is a cool car. A very cool car. And though it doesn't rank among my favorites, it's certainly not in that list of the 40%+ that I don't like the looks of at all. Nice work, Ferrari.
